Skip to content

[Engine] Metascraper - service integration front#5392

Ben requested to merge feat/metascraper-5392 into master

Ticket(s) / Related Merge Requests

Issue

MRs / for approval

Summary of Changes

Replacing iframely rich-embed with our own self-hosted service powered by Metascraper, Browserless and Puppeteer.

Testing Considerations

Test rich embeds for various URLs and contrast results with production.

Should use iframely when feat flag is off.

Deployment Considerations

Regression Scope

  • Rich embeds
  • Composer upload

Platform Affected (web, mobile, etc)

Web / Engine / Mobile / CI / Metascraper Server / Helm / Local

Developer Testing Completed

Unit tests where appropriate and possible.

Manual.

Screenshots / Screen Recording

https://streamable.com/8ey47l

image

Does this impact

  • Localization
  • Dark/light mode
  • Guest mode

Definition of Done Checklist

  • The Acceptance Criteria has been met
  • Code is tested: Testing includes unit/spec, E2E/automated and manual testing
  • Merge requests description has been filled out
Edited by Ben

Merge request reports